PLHS Varsity Men’s Basketball Season

When the fall season is coming to an end, it marks the beginning of basketball season. Last year, our varsity Pointers ended the year with a record of 17 wins and 9 losses, a winning percentage of .654, well above .500. If you aren’t that big of a basketball person, let’s just say that’s a pretty good record! At the beginning of the 2018-2019 season, our varsity Pointers blew everyone away winning their first 5 games and ended the first half of the season with 9 wins and 4 losses.


The second half of the season had a similarly amazing start with our Pointers, winning their first 4 games and ending the second half with 8 wins and 5 losses, marking the end of the season. Though sad to see some of our varsity basketball Pointers go, with the new season soon approaching, some familiar faces are excited for the season to start.


Senior Tyler Morris, a returning varsity player, was optimistic entering the season.

“I think that we’re going to do pretty well this season. This year we have a lot of varsity guys returning so that will definitely help out experience-wise.”


Many others share the same excitement that Tyler does for the season. The Pointers are currently battling away and being competitive, and conclude their regular season schedule at Serra High School on Thursday, February 13th.
